Repair Costs - Typical expenses for window frame repair services can range from $150 to $600 per window, depending on the extent of damage and materials needed. Minor repairs tend to be on the lower end of the spectrum, while extensive work increases costs.
Material Expenses - The cost of replacement materials, such as wood, vinyl, or aluminum, can vary from $50 to $200 per window frame. The choice of material influences both the price and durability of the repair.
Labor Charges - Labor costs for window frame repairs usually fall between $75 and $150 per hour, with total costs depending on the complexity and size of the project. Some repairs may take several hours to complete.
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for tasks like removing old frames or dealing with structural issues, potentially adding $100 to $300 to the overall cost. These fees vary based on the specific requirements of the repair job.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of window frame repair services are available? Local contractors offer services such as frame replacement, repair of damaged or rotted wood, and reinforcement of existing window frames to improve stability and appearance.
How do I know if my window frame need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, warping, moisture damage, or difficulty opening and closing the window, indicating that professional assessment may be needed.
What materials are commonly used for window frame repair? Contractors typically use materials like wood, vinyl, aluminum, or composite materials, depending on the existing frame and repair requirements.
Can window frame repair improve energy efficiency? Yes, repairing or replacing damaged frames can help reduce drafts and improve insulation, contributing to better energy efficiency in the home.
